Table 3
Parameter ranges for spectral model grids.
| Model | Teff (K) | log g (cm/s2) | [M∕H] (dex) | C/O | γ | log κzz (cm2/s) | fsed | # models | Ref. |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| HELIOS | 200-800 | 3.6-6.0 | 1.0 | 0.5 | – | – | – | 91 | 1 |
| Sonora Bobcat | 200-800 | 3.75-5.5 | −0.5 to +0.5 | 0.5-1.5a | – | – | – | 462 | 2 |
| Sonora Elf Owl | 275-800 | 3.0-5.5 | −1.0 to+1.0 | 0.5-1.5 a | – | 2.0 −9.0 | – | 8640 | 3 |
| Lacy & Burrows | 200-600 | 3.5-5.0 | −0.5 to +0.5 | – | – | 2.0-6.0 | – | 1443 | 4 |
| ATMO2020++ without PH3 | 250-800 | 3.5-5.5 | −1.0 to+0.3 | – | 0.12 to+12.5 | 4.0-8.0 | – | 200 | 5 |
References. (1) Malik et al. (2019); (2) Marley et al. (2021); (3) Mukherjee et al. (2024); (4) Lacy & Burrows (2023); (5) Leggett & Tremblin (2025).
Notes. (a)The C/O ratio is relative to the solar abundance ratio by Lodders et al. (2009), with (C∕O)⊙ = 0.45 8.
